Obituary of Patricia Isabelle Smith

Patricia Isabelle Smith (nee Hayes) passed away after a courageous battle with cancer, Saturday October 13, 2012. Patsy was born at Davidson, Saskatchewan May 8, 1925. In 1930 the family moved to the Sylvania district where they lived for five years. In 1935 the family moved to the Willow Hill district where she attended school, taking grades 9 and 10 by correspondence. In 1941 Patsy attended Business College in Prince Albert. On completion there, she went home to keep house for her dad and brothers. In September 1949 Patsy met and married Jim Smith and they settled in Eldersley. They had two sons, Larry James born in July 1950, and Robert Patrick born November 1953. Patsy drove the school bus for many years in the Eldersley district, starting in 1960. In 1972 Patsy and Jim built a house in Tisdale, but she continued to drive the Eldersley school bus until 1977. In 1977 Patsy and Jim moved to Fort McMurray where they lived for the next 10 years, returning to retire in Tisdale in 1987. Patsy was predeceased by her husband James Leonard in June 2011. After Jims death Patsy moved to Regina to be near family, residing at Mutchmor Lodge. Patsy was also predeceased by her parents Patrick and Margaret Ann Hayes and her seven siblings, sisters Edna (Maurice) Coulter, Gladys (Fred) Cote, brothers Wilfred (Margaret), Russell (Mary), Edward, Roy (Yvette), and Stanley (Susan). Patsy is survived by her sons Larry (Linda) and grandchildren Derek, Kristy (Jay), great granddaughter Brodie, Jeri-Lyn (Garth), great granddaughter Lucy Ann, son Bob (Val) and grandchildren Jason and Robyn.
